My teaching style could be labeled as Socratic in that I prefer to lead the student to discovering the answers to their own inquiries through a series of guided and redirected questions. Through my prior experience, I have observed that students tend to become overwhelmed by the subject material. By asking the student simple questions that require basic conceptual understanding, the student is able to build confidence and perspective as he draws nearer to a solution. Also, I prefer to emphasize the big picture, rather than the small details of a particular problem, so that the student may become an independent learner. I sincerely believe all knowledge is tangible as long as the learner is provided with the proper tools.
